Applicant's summary and conclusion

Conclusions:
Interpretation of results (migrated information): very soluble (> 10000 mg/L)
Water solubility = approx. 115 g/L
Executive summary:

The water solubility of potassium dichromate is reported to be approximately 115 g/L
